Apache Cassandra User-Defined-Functions JSR 223 scripting ========================================================= Using JSR-223 capable JRuby Tested with version 1.7.15 Installation ------------ 1. Download JRuby binary release 2. Unpack the downloaded archive into a temporary directory 3. Copy everything from the JRuby lib directory to $CASSANDRA_HOME/lib/jsr223/jruby 4. Restart your Cassandra daemon if it's already running Cassandra log should contain a line like this: INFO 10:29:03 Found scripting engine JSR 223 JRuby Engine 1.7.15 - ruby jruby 1.7.15 - language names: [ruby, jruby] Such a line appears when you already have scripted UDFs in your system or add a scripted UDF for the first time (see below). Smoke Test ---------- To test JRuby functionality, open cqlsh and execute the following command: CREATE OR REPLACE FUNCTION foobar ( input text ) RETURNS text LANGUAGE ruby AS 'return "foo";' ; If you get the error code=2200 [Invalid query] message="Invalid language ruby for 'foobar'" JRuby for Apache Cassandra has not been installed correctly. Ruby require/include -------------------- You can use Ruby require and include in your scripts as in the following example: CREATE OR REPLACE FUNCTION foobar ( input text ) RETURNS text LANGUAGE ruby AS ' require "bigdecimal" require "bigdecimal/math" include BigMath a = BigDecimal((PI(100)/2).to_s) return "foo " + a.to_s; ' ; Notes / Java7 invokedynamic --------------------------- See JRuby wiki pages https://github.com/jruby/jruby/wiki/ConfiguringJRuby and https://github.com/jruby/jruby/wiki/PerformanceTuning for more information and optimization tips.
